GARANTIR DESCONTO

Fórum Função POS, pegar segundo Campo é Possivel? #351634

10/01/2008

0

Como encontrar a posição da segunda parte do Texto usando POS()?

LinDados := ´CTPS: 0497 EXP: / / PIS: 159149 EXP: / /´;

PosIni := Pos(´EXP:´,LinDados);

Resulta = 13, porem preciso pegar a posição do segundo ´EXP:´, que resultaria em 45.

É possivel usar a função POS(), para pegar esta segunda coluna?


Wgm8

Wgm8

Responder

Posts

10/01/2008

Djjunior

LinDados := ´CTPS: 0497 EXP: / / PIS: 159149 EXP: / /´;

PosIni := Pos(´EXP:´,LinDados);
PosIni := Pos(´EXP:´,Copy(LinDados + 4, PosIni, lenght(LindDados);


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ar